Country Night Takes Center Stage at Joliet's Annual Festival
2025-06-22
As the sun set over Memorial Stadium, thousands of country music enthusiasts gathered for an unforgettable evening celebrating some of the biggest names in the genre. While Friday night saw a spirited performance by Billy Corgan and Machines of God, it was Saturday that truly stole the spotlight with record-breaking attendance numbers. Event organizers are hailing this as one of the most successful single-day events in Taste of Joliet history.

A Night to Remember: Country Music Reigns Supreme

With soaring temperatures and an electrifying atmosphere, fans braved the heat to witness world-class performances from Gabby Barrett, Dylan Scott, and Brett Eldredge. Despite medical teams on high alert due to overheating incidents, the spirit of the crowd remained unshaken, setting what could be a new benchmark for festival turnout.

Beyond the Stage: A Community Effort

Behind the scenes, countless individuals worked tirelessly to ensure the event ran smoothly. Paramedics from the Joliet Fire Department were stationed strategically around the venue, ready to assist anyone affected by the heat. Their dedication ensured that even in challenging conditions, the focus remained on the music and enjoyment. Volunteers distributed water bottles and offered shade wherever possible, demonstrating the collaborative effort required to pull off such a large-scale production.
